Senior React Developer

We are looking for an experienced Senior React Developer to join our team in
Cairo. You will develop and maintain a React-based Single Page Application
(SPA), integrate it with backend systems, and work with PostgreSQL databases. You will need to have a solid understanding of how frontend and backend systems interact, as well as the ability to work with databases (PostgreSQL) and basic backend services.

About the customer

We are a dynamic, European-based company building cutting-edge software solutions. Join our team and work in a collaborative, innovative environment where creativity thrives.

Responsibilities

  • Develop and maintain high-performance React.js SPAs
  • Experience with react state management tools
  • Integrate frontend with backend services and APIs, ensuring smooth data flow
  • Professional experience with PostgreSQL, including database design, query optimization, and integration
  • Optimize frontend performance, minimizing payload size and resource usage
  • Collaborate with cross-functional teams (Product, UX/UI, Engineering) to design solutions
  • Document complex technical solutions and maintain code quality

Required Skills and Experience

  • 4+ years of frontend development experience with React.js
  • Basic knowledge of backend technologies (Node.js, Express) and database integration
  • Experience with PostgreSQL, RESTful APIs, and modern web development practices
  • Familiarity with Docker, AWS, and microservice environments
  • Strong proficiency in React.js, JavaScript, TypeScript, HTML, and CSS
  • Experience with CI/CD, TDD, and deployment strategies
  • Excellent problem-solving, communication, and collaboration skills
  • Hybrid work experience

Sounds interesting? We are excited to get to know you!

If you have any questions you would like to ask or if there is any additional information you would like to receive, please feel free to get in touch via [email protected].

Send us your CV and Cover Letter

"*" indicates required fields

Full Name*
Accepted file types: pdf, doc, docx, Max. file size: 5 MB.
Data Protection*
Data Processing